To figure out how much cardio you need to do, check the following list out for the most common exercises.
Here are the amount of calories being burned for 30 mins for a 150-pound person:
Step aerobics: 340 calories
Aerobics - high impact: 238 calories
Swimming: 270 calories
Bicycling / cycling 12-14 mph: 297 calories
Walking 3 mph: 138 calories
